About this book
"William the Conqueror," penned by Edward A. Freeman in the late 19th century, delves into the multifaceted life of the renowned English statesman. This historical document vividly portrays William's rise to power and his enduring legacy as a ruler. Freeman's meticulous analysis sheds light on William's strategic military prowess and his unwavering determination to solidify his reign. Unveiling the intricacies of feudal England, the document underscores the significance of the Domesday Book in shaping the country's administrative landscape. Ideal for history enthusiasts and scholars, this insightful narrative offers a captivating exploration of William the Conqueror's indelible mark on English history.
